ICDE is the coordinating body for the country's geographic information producing entities, which generate valuable content for identifying, analyzing, and producing national geographic information.

The challenge was twofold: on one hand, exposing geospatial data openly and in a queryable way; on the other, ensuring clear reference frameworks, reliable download mechanisms, and input quality, all within the framework of strengthening territorial capabilities with a Multipurpose Cadastre approach.

To meet this challenge, a team of interdisciplinary consultants (which included members of Coresis) designed and implemented the ICDE's cross-cutting portal from scratch.

The work included developing specific tools for understanding and querying geographic information, as well as building a digital environment designed for knowledge transfer and positioning the strategy nationwide.
